Output 677c4cbf89757ef554f594f5e8efad6c53233fe658e430f11b7e9099bc55504a:1

value
36666081
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4985c1b374b2f8a16310b2ce58f7ff16cd6d204b OP_EQUALVERIFY OP_CHECKSIG
address
17hkZaY6g6wWiwrrCpUWrNj7ZUTxKEXthA
transaction
677c4cbf89757ef554f594f5e8efad6c53233fe658e430f11b7e9099bc55504a
spent
true